#413c09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#413c09 is composed of 25.5% red, 23.5%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.7% magenta, 86.2%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 54.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 14.5%. #413c09 color hex could be obtained by blending #827812 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#413c09 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#413c09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#413c09 has RGB values of R:65, G:60,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.86,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 4275209.
